Author:  aburns23 [ Tue Aug 06, 2019 12:45 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: Another Freedom Outboard Topic

I called and talked with Freedom last week. They said they will not be making any "mud motors" bigger than the 50hp and he is about 6 months away from being able to cool any tohatsu up to a 250 in the "SD" model motor they are doing.
